Example:
The following figure shows a conveyer system where a box should be positioned.
The conveyer belt is marked every 40 mm.
Rising edge of encoder DI1 (proximity switch signal) is detected at the first mark
of the belt. Position 0 mm is stored to signal 4.03 PROBE1 POS MEAS.
Next rising edge of encoder DI1 (proximity switch signal) is detected at the
second mark of the belt. Position 30 mm is stored to signal 4.04 PROBE2 POS
MEAS.
The reference distance between the marks is 40 mm and the measured distance
between the marks is 30 mm, thus the error is 10 mm:
Parameter Setting Information
60.02 POS AXIS MODE (0) LINEAR Positioning between minimum position 60.14
MINIMUM POS and maximum position 60.13
MAXIMUM POS
60.05 POS UNIT (2) METER All position values are in metres
62.14 CYCLIC CORR MODE (3) 1 PROBE DIST Distance correction with one probe
62.15 TRIG PROBE1 (1) ENC1 DI1 _- Rising edge of encoder 1 digital input DI1.
Source of the actual position latching
command (proximity switch signal source)
62.16 PROBE1 POS 0 m Reference position for position probe 1
62.18 PROBE2 POS 0.040 m (= 40 mm) Reference position for position probe 1
